Medical image-based 3D orthodontic wire optimization considering constraints at bracket and processing points.

Abstract

In this paper, we propose a new orthodontic wire design system (OWDS) that allows medical staff to set the bracket attachment position and direction on a 3D tomographic medical image. To enable fully automated processing of the orthodontic wire by a robot, a method for modeling the geometrically designed wire based on homogeneous transformation is proposed. A new custom algorithm is proposed for optimal wire design, which results in the shortest length that satisfies the constraints required for wire mounting. Through case studies of wire geometry design and other numerical experiments, the effectiveness of the proposed method is verified.
